How Manish Gupta Built Indegene into a publicly listed Pharma Powerhouse


Listen Later

How did Manish Gupta turn Indegene into a global pharma powerhouse from scratch in India’s toughest startup era? In this episode of the Founder Thesis Podcast, we explore the journey of building a billion-dollar digital-first life sciences commercialization leader.

From starting Indegene in 2000 with just $350K of seed funding, to battling cash crunches and eventually scaling into a full-stack partner for global pharma, Manish Gupta shares the raw realities of sustainable scaling. He reveals how Indegene leveraged physician credibility, early tech adoption, and acquisitions to evolve into a trusted partner for medical affairs, omnichannel HCP engagement, and digital clinical trials. In this candid conversation with host Akshay Datt, Manish also breaks down why enduring institutions outlast hype cycles and how Indegene navigated funding winters, regulatory shifts, and global expansions.
